The 16th Field Battery, Royal Regiment of Australian Artillery (16 Fd Bty, RAA) is an Army Reserve Field Artillery Battery and is the only artillery unit in Tasmania.
As an artillery battery, 16 Bty has a role to provided indirect fire support to the infantry soldiers.
It is the oldest continually serving battery within the Royal Australian Artillery (Estab 1859). Although small, 16 Bty is considered a major unit in the Tasmania Region.
The headquarters is located at Paterson Barracks, Launceston, Tasmania with a depot also located at Derwent Barracks, Glenorchy, Tasmania.
The Regiment currently operates the L119 Hamel 105mm Howitzer and employs the latest state of the art gunnery computers and targeting aids.
